How to prepare for a job interview at FRG Technology Consulting

Brush Up on Your Technical Skills

For an IT consulting role, be ready to demonstrate your technical prowess. You might face questions on systems integration, cloud technologies, or even troubleshooting specific software. If you have experience with tools like AWS, Azure, or even specific programming languages, make sure you can talk about them fluently.

Showcase Your Problem-Solving Approach

IT consulting is all about solving problems for clients. Think about how you can illustrate your approach to a past challenge using the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result). It's a great way to show how you tackle complex issues and come up with effective solutions.

Know the Business Impact of IT Solutions

When discussing your experiences, focus not just on the tech solutions you implemented, but also on their business impact. Employers want to see that you can connect IT with organisational goals. Prep examples that highlight how your tech contributions improved efficiency or reduced costs for past clients or projects.

Prepare for Behavioural Questions

Since IT consulting often involves teamwork and client interactions, expect behavioural questions that assess your interpersonal skills. Be prepared with examples that demonstrate your adaptability, communication skills, and how you handle client feedback. Before the interview, think of situations where you worked closely with clients to create effective IT strategies or changes.
